Sri Lanka foils synthetic cannabis smuggling attempts

Sri Lanka foils synthetic cannabis smuggling attempts

Sat, 24 May 2025 11:29:23 IST

Sri Lankan authorities have seized nearly 60 kilograms of potent synthetic cannabis that foreigners tried to smuggle in this month in three separate cases, a customs official said Saturday. Sri Lankan authorities have previously seized large quantities of heroin off its shores, saying it suggested the island is being used as a transit hub for narcotics being reshipped onward.

No runway lights, weather system wasn't working: What we know so far about San Diego plane crash

No runway lights, weather system wasn't working: What we know so far about San Diego plane crash

Sat, 24 May 2025 06:30:49 IST

A Cessna 550 Citation crashed near San Diego's Montgomery-Gibbs Executive Airport, likely killing six, including music executive Dave Shapiro. The crash occurred in heavy fog with runway lights out and a disabled weather alert system. The pilot, aware of the conditions, attempted the landing after a flight from New Jersey, refueling in Kansas.

Rupee ends 3-day losing streak, jumps 50 paise to Rs 85.45 against US dollar

Rupee ends 3-day losing streak, jumps 50 paise to Rs 85.45 against US dollar

Fri, 23 May 2025 23:09:45 IST

The Indian rupee rebounded strongly, appreciating by 50 paise to Rs 85.45 against the US dollar, driven by a weaker dollar index and robust domestic equity market performance. Positive global risk sentiment and central bank initiatives further supported the rupee, offsetting concerns from crude oil prices and foreign fund outflows. The currency saw its largest single-day gain since November 2022.

European police seize thousands of looted cultural goods

European police seize thousands of looted cultural goods

Fri, 23 May 2025 18:48:16 IST

Europol's Operation Pandora IX, coordinated by Spain's Guardia Civil, resulted in the recovery of approximately 38,000 cultural objects and the arrest of 80 suspects across 23 countries. The international effort targeted the theft and trafficking of cultural property, uncovering artifacts from Roman, Punic, and Byzantine periods. Investigations continue, with further arrests anticipated, highlighting the ongoing fight against cultural heritage crimes.
